Bought it new and maintain it according to the recommended service. It has been a great car for two kids and two to three dogs. The reliability has been excellent, though services can be expensive. Easy to do simple repairs yourselve. Relatively fun to drive with adequate acceleration, especially after the turbo kicks in. Great loading up stuff at the hardware store and vacations.

Great vehicle, lots of room for shopping, flea markets, comfy for passengers, exterior paint - perfect. The a/c just died and the parts alone are $1,000.00 labor probably $500 plus. Not sure if I'm going to fix it.

My 940 standard wagon has 178,000 mile on it now and it runs better than when I first drove it home. This has been my third Volvo (240,740 Turbo) with a 5 year period in between. I don't know why I every switched. I will never buy another vehicle. My luck ahs been to good.
